## Deployment

Textgate's encoding sniffer runs as a sidecar next to the upload service. Deploy both together; the sniffer inspects the first 64 KB of each uploaded text file and tags it before storage. Mismatched tags block ingestion, so keep the confidence threshold sane. The sidecar reads its runtime settings from the values below.

deployment values, yafop-fahap:
[lamwyn]
team = silath
access_code = ac_166fb2
host = lamwyn.orvexgrid.example
port = 9300
owner = pelael.praius
peer = istiel.zarqeldyn.corp

Ticket SHIP-2281: Rules engine misprices oversized parcels

Severity: high. The Freightly rules engine applies the standard tier to parcels over 30 kg when destination is Zone D.

Repro:
1. POST a 32 kg parcel quote, Zone D.
2. Observe fee uses standard tier, not oversize.

Expected: oversize surcharge applied. To hit the staging quote endpoint, authenticate with the bearer token below.

portal login ticket: eyJhbGciOiJIUzI1NiIsInR5cCI6IkpXVCJ9.eyJzdWIiOiI1UzNVIIn0.fZxK7GgI

## LiftSim Environments

LiftSim, our elevator-dispatch simulator, runs in three environments: dev, staging, and prod. Staging mirrors prod dispatch rules; dev uses a reduced building model. Release manager promotes builds via the Hoistway pipeline only. Never hotfix prod directly. Staging resets nightly at 02:00. Before promoting, confirm the environment block matches the release checklist. The current staging configuration values are listed below.

deployment values, fafog-kajef:
joreth:
  pin: 4254
  tenant: lamius
  seal: seal_f7a8fd37
  metrics_host: metrics.joreth.merlaqgrid.internal
  standby_team: tamys
  escalation: casir-casdor
  nonce: a08045